Relay Outputs on Digital Side Car Not Working

Today, I was trying to help my electrical and software sub teams troubleshoot a simple problem...We aren't seeing any Relay Output LEDs turn on or off on the digital side car.

It started with the compressor not working. Or turning on the Relay Output. Then we just moved to simple logic.

A Button mapped to Relay 2, and a Spike Relay to turn on and off. Software kids downloaded the code, and we don't see the LEDs for the Relay 2 to light up. Which kinda leads like it's a software problem. I looked over the very simple code we have done many many times before Open a Relay Reference to Digital 1, Relay 2, in Open. Then mapped Relay 2 to a button True False to a Spike Relay On or Forward, and we don't even see the LED light up next to Relay 2.

We change EVERYTHING.
CRIO Card
Digital Side Car
Ribbon Cable
Spike Relay (even though we didn't need to because the LED is not coming on)

It seems it's a software problem in the Labview. Anyone else having this problem or tried to get your Relay Outputs to work in 2014 Labview yet?

Are we over looking something simple?

Normally Labview, the Crio, have been pretty rock solid for us and nothing flakey like this.
